Policy 711.10: School Bus Passenger Restraints |
Status: ADOPTED |
Original Adopted Date: 06/19/2023 | Last Reviewed Date: 06/19/2023 |
The district shall utilize three-point lap-shoulder belts on district school buses as required by state law. All three-point lap-shoulder belts available on district buses will be used by passengers when the vehicle is in any non-stationary gear.
Note: All Iowa school districts utilizing school buses must have a policy in place on this topic. This policy applies even to districts who contract out their bussing services with a third party.
